Dark purple/garnet in the glass, not opaque. A nose of creamy vanilla, blackberry and pepper. Entry is nice with the blackberry, dark fruit and creamy vanilla flavors strong and balanced, but falls apart quickly. The finish seemed diluted without structure. Smooth drinking, tannins are present but unobtrusive. This wine didn't excite me and at $14 a bottle there are better wines at and below that price point, IMHO. Alc.13.5%/vol.
